按【Ctrl+D】或拖动【 小墨鹰LOGO】到书签栏,收藏本站!

高颜值图文排版工具!

模板原创可商用,使用安心

50款正版字体,商用授权

25W+排版素材,每日续更

SVG互动样式,排版超有趣

日常推文选题,模板搭配全

排版课堂

  • 微信扫码 登录/注册
  • 更多登录方式
  • QQ登录

    手机号登录/注册

    账号登录

  • 暂不绑定
  • 绑定 手机号
  • 获取验证码

    获取验证码

  • 绑定并登录
  • 为了您的账号安全,请绑定手机号!
登录即代表已阅读并同意 网站服务协议 隐私政策 使用协议
经典推理
有2n个人排队进电影院,票价是50美分。在这2n个人当中,其中n个人只有50美分,另外n个人有1美元(纸票子)。愚蠢的电影院开始卖票时1分钱也没有。 问: 有多少种排队方法 使得每当一个拥有1美元买票时,电影院都有50美分找钱 注: 1美元=100美分 拥有1美元的人,拥有的是纸币,没法破成2个50美分

微信公众号“xmyeditor”回复“小墨鹰”查看答案
答案:本题可用递归算法,但时间复杂度为2的n次方,也可以用动态规划法,时间复杂度为n的平方,实现起来相对要简单得多,但最方便的就是直接运用公式:排队的种数=(2n)!/[n!(n 1)!]。        
如果不考虑电影院能否找钱,那么一共有(2n)!/[n!n!]种排队方法(即从2n个人中取出n个人的组合数),对于每一种排队方法,如果他会导致电影院无法找钱,则称为不合格的,这种的排队方法有(2n)!/[(n-1)!(n 1)!](从2n个人中取出n-1个人的组合数)种,所以合格的排队种数就是(2n)!/[n!n!]- (2n)!/[(n-1)!(n 1)!] =(2n)!/[n!(n 1)!]。至于为什么不合格数是(2n)!/[(n-1)!(n 1)!],说起来太复杂,这里就不讲了。

简约红色边框与角标设计示意图

写入编辑区

未收藏

公众号排版素材ID:3126,来源:小墨鹰编辑器

分享:

微信分享二维码

微信扫一扫分享

这是一个排版素材,属于推理排版样式,可用于日常微信公众平台图文在线编辑排版,可以快速排版出漂亮实用的文章。该单素材含有推理、标题内容、互动、交互等多种元素,好看又实用。此外小墨鹰编辑器还有猜成语爆笑整人等微信公众号排版素材,满足你关于微信排版的各种样式需求。我们每日更新超过500个单素材,有简约几何、文艺小清新、卡通可爱、大气商务等风格,免费试用。登录小墨鹰微信编辑器,搜索ID3126使用此素材。

相关分类:

侦探 恐怖 高智商 经典

相关单素材推荐

顶部

底部

联系我们

邮箱:service@xmyeditor.com

  • 微信公众号

  • 微信客服

  • 微信客服

  • 微信交流群

  • QQ交流群

友情链接

中华网河南

小墨鹰编辑器 Copyright © 2015-2026 www.xmyeditor.com 河南九鲸网络科技有限公司

ICP备案号:豫ICP备16024496号-1 豫公网安备:41100202000215 经营许可证编号:豫B2-20250200 网信算备:410103846810501250019号

历史颜色
    • 基础色
    • 推荐色
    • 渐变色
    • 标签色

      • 重命名
      • 收藏色
      • 新建标签
      • 颜色标签(0)
        • 删除标签
        • 移动标签
        加入
        记录

        导出颜色
        导入颜色
        角度
        °
        应用
        全部
        确定
        • 新建颜色标签
        • 确定

          取消